Goodwill
An intangible asset representing the excess of the purchase consideration over the fair value of net identifiable assets of a business acquired.
Business Combination
A transaction or event in which an acquirer gains control over one or more businesses, often involving mergers, acquisitions, or consolidations.
Impairment
A decrease in the recoverable amount of an asset to below its carrying amount on the balance sheet, resulting in a charge to the company's earnings.
Cash-Generating Units
The smallest identifiable group of assets that generates cash inflows independently of other assets or groups of assets.
